What is Cylindrical Grinding – Steps in Cylindrical Grinding. Grinding is the process of removing metal by the application of abrasives which are bonded to form a rotating wheel. When the moving abrasive particles contact the workpiece, they act as tiny cutting tools, each particle cutting a tiny chip from the workpiece.

The cylindrical grinder is a type of grinding machine used to shape the outside of an object. The cylindrical grinder can work on a variety of shapes, however the object must have a central axis of rotation. This includes but is not limited to such shapes as a cylinder, an ellipse, a cam, or a crankshaft.

Dec 21, 2015· Cylindrical grinding process is used to shape the outer surface of a workpiece. Cylindrical grinding process is mostly used to grind the surface of cylindrical object. Object will rotate around one axis and the surfaces of object which need to be grinded will be in concentric with that axis around which workpiece will rotate.

Centerless grinding is a machining process that uses abrasive cutting to remove material from a workpiece. Centerless grinding differs from centered grinding operations in that no spindle or fixture is used to locate and secure the workpiece; the workpiece is secured between two rotary grinding wheels, and the speed of their rotation relative to each other determines the rate at which material ...

In the external cylindrical grinding process, rotationally symmetrical workpieces are usually clamped in the machine "between centres" and then machined with a grinding wheel at one or more outer diameters. Due to the ever increasing demands in machine and vehicle construction, numerous new versions of this grinding process have been developed ...
